Delta E (ΔE)
A measure of how different two colors look. Below 1 the difference is invisible to almost everyone; below 2.3 most people can't tell them apart; above 10 they are clearly different colors. We use CIEDE2000, the modern standard.Full glossary entry →

Complementary colors
Two colors opposite each other on the wheel. They create the strongest contrast and make each other look more intense, so they work best used unevenly.Full glossary entry →

What color is Wolf Pack?
Wolf Pack is a medium gray with the hex code #78776F. In HSL terms it has a hue of 53°, 4% saturation, and 45% lightness.
What is the hex code for Wolf Pack?
The hex code for Wolf Pack is #78776F. In RGB it's rgb(120, 119, 111), and in CMYK it's cmyk(0%, 1%, 7%, 53%).
